The Department of Computer Science and Engineering at the University of Tennessee at Chattanooga College of Engineering and Computer Science invites applications for the position of Assistant Professor, Cyber Security, with the anticipated starting date of August 1, 2023.

The Department of Computer Science and Engineering offers degrees at the BS, MS, and PhD levels as follows:

• BS degree in Computer Science with concentrations in Software Systems, Data Science, STEM Education, and Cyber Security
• BS degree in Computer Engineering
• BAS degree in Information Technology - Cyber Security
• MS degree in Computer Science with concentrations in Computer Science, Data Science, and Cyber Security
• MS degree in Data Analytics (a joint program with the Rollins College of Business)
• PhD in Computational Science, Computer Science concentration

The successful candidate will be expected to teach and conduct research in their areas of specialization.

A successful candidate will possess the following requirements:
• PhD degree in Computer Science or a closely-related field. Individuals who are “all but dissertation” (ABD) will be considered; however, the degree must be awarded before employment starts.
• Proven teaching and research experience in Computer Science or a closely-related field.
• Ability to teach introductory/advanced courses in Computer Science or a closely-related field.
• Ability and experience to actively seek external research funding and publish scholarly work in peer-reviewed journals and/or conferences appropriate to the field.
• Willingness to engage in assisting the UTC campus in its ability to reach additional goals as specified in UTC’s Strategic Plan and the college’s strategic plan, including a demonstrable commitment to diversity and inclusion.
• Excellent written and oral communications skills.
